You'll be asked for a few things when picking up your rental car: your physical driver's licence, extra photo ID, and a credit card with enough funds for the security deposit. Debit cards usually aren't accepted. The full set of requirements will be laid out in your booking.
If you've never driven in Zimbabwe, keep in mind that traffic here sticks to the left side of the road.
Local speed limits can vary, but it's usually around 55kph in built-up areas and 110kph or so on highways. Always follow the posted signs.
In Zimbabwe,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it is 0.08%. If you think you'll be drinking, get someone else to do the driving or choose another way to travel.

With a HRE car hire, you're the boss when it comes to where you go. If central Harare is your first stop, it's around 11 kilometres northwest of the airport and a journey of about 25 minutes.
During peak hour, expect the drive from Harare Robert Gabriel Mugabe Intl Airport to the centre to take up to 40 minutes.
One of the busiest times to be out on the roads in this destination is around 8am. Make driving easier by avoiding peak periods in general.
